Output 2e66943bf6464e067f60bb1c92e7dabefffe4615d62865a48f04e901490b8607:1

value
30878951
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 271a7659129003d747d761a79cdf0c5f0990909decbeecd8158a1b42d760437e
address
bc1pyud8vkgjjqpaw37hvxneehcvtuyepyyaajlwekq43gd594mqgdlqrk7q5e
transaction
2e66943bf6464e067f60bb1c92e7dabefffe4615d62865a48f04e901490b8607
spent
true